In order to take advantage of these FREE apps and games you will want to download the Amazon Underground app onto your Android smartphone. To find the 100% FREE apps & games from Underground look for the “Actually Free” sash on them. If you are using an Amazon Kindle Fire just visit the Apps section and look for the Amazon Underground catalog and look for the games with the “Actually Free” sash and download to your hearts desire!
Finding the Amazon Underground games on his Kindle is super easy. He goes to the “Games” category and then swipes over to “Amazon Underground”
Before he downloads a game he double checks to make sure it is a free game by looking for the “Actually Free” sash and the $0.00 price tag.
